Youth competition and the training of young athletes from the perspective of elite handball coaches.

Sport and competition are inseparable and are present in the lives of young people who play sports and therefore it is necessary to create environments conducive to the development of them. The objective of this research was to know the perceptions of elite handball coaches regarding the premises associated with the promotion of youth competitions. Four elite coaches were inter viewed and, from the qualitative analyses, it was possible to divide the results into four categories: (a) Adaptations for competitions; (b) Use of the individual defensive system; (c) Role of the coach; and (d) Victory as a focus on young competitions. Requirements and suggestions were presented to create a favourable competitive environment, in addition to assumptions the performance of the young coaches.
